How to Evaluate a Real Estate Agency Link Building Placement
A strong placement does more than add a referring domain. These are the factors worth checking before you finalize any real estate agency link building order.
-
Page-Level Topical Match
Check that the specific page hosting your link covers property, agency services, or a closely related topic. A high-DR domain with an off-topic placement page adds less contextual value than a mid-DR site with a tightly relevant article.
-
Traffic as a Supporting Signal
Estimated monthly traffic suggests the publisher is producing content that earns organic visibility. It is one signal among several, not the only criterion, but a consistently low-traffic site across all your picks can indicate thin editorial output.
-
Natural Editorial Fit
Read the surrounding content. A link inside a genuine guide to first-time home buying or a local market report reads naturally. A link dropped into a loosely related listicle does not carry the same editorial weight.
-
Anchor Text to Destination Alignment
Match your anchor text to the content of your target URL. A commercial real estate agency page benefits from anchors that reflect the service, not generic phrases that create a mismatch between the link context and the landing page.
-
DR and DA Together
Neither metric tells the full story alone. A site with DR 45 and DA 42 that covers residential property consistently is often a better fit for a real estate agency campaign than a DR 60 general news site with one tangential property article.
-
Build a Repeatable Shortlist
Use the marketplace filters to save searches that match your campaign criteria. Revisiting the same filter set each month makes it easier to scale your referring domain count without re-evaluating the entire inventory each time.
